Question 2

A sample of 64 account balances from a credit company showed an average daily balance of 1040 . The standard deviation of the population is known to be 200 . We are interested in determining if the mean of all account balances (i.e., population mean) is significantly different from 1000.
 a. Develop the appropriate hypotheses for this problem.
  b. Compute the test statistic.
  c. Compute the p-value.
  d. Using the p-value approach and  = .05, test the above hypotheses. What is your conclusion?
  e. Using the critical value approach and  = .05, test the hypotheses. What is your conclusion?

Answer to Question 2

a. H0:  = 1000
Ha:   1000
b. 1.60
c. .1096
d. p-value = .1096 >  = .05 . The null hypothesis is not rejected; no evidence to show that the mean is significantly different from 1000.
e. z = 1.60 is between -1.96 and 1.96; the null hypothesis cannot be rejected; there is no evidence that the mean is significantly different from 1000.
